未能成为高手的遗憾和误区

未能成为高手的遗憾:
  
  很多程序源代码都能从网上下载或买到,现各类CAD资源网站(如晓东CAD、明以通道等)都能找到一些程序源代码,只要略懂一小点程序拼凑组合及修改常识,即可将别人的程序改为自己的程序,最起码也要会瓢窃一下现有资源,或将现有的程序表面上标上自己的名称也可以使自己象个高手一样啊。钢构CAD中的许多程序都是这样拼凑出来的。
  
  每当有一段很好的代码放在面前,却不能为己所用,连不劳而获都不会,真是一件多么遗憾的事啊。
  
  未能成为高手的误区:
  
  ①以为编程是很高深的事。看着那些厚厚的书,就没了信心。其实相反,编书的人总要写些废话好把书印厚点,你买的学习书能用上三分之一已是顶瓜瓜了。因为是出书,也就不得不按步就班地写,而且还要写得很严谨和理论化,在实际中不严谨也不标准的编程序方法,却不能写在书本中,这就给想学编程的人带来些畏难情绪。
  
  在实际中的业余编程却不是闭卷考试,完全可以将各种代码的电子版同时打开,在编程过程中,完全可以用复制和粘贴的方法加以替换和修改,电子版的书籍远比纸质书籍要方便许多,因为可以查找复制和粘贴。
  
  ②学编程要有英语基础。其实相反,我一句单词也不会且不记也不背,一样编写出很多实用的程序,到现在我一个程序单词都默写不出来,但一样能编出很实用的程序。因为CAD自带的编程软件中,所有的程序函数都是蓝色显示,不会与编程都自定的字母代号混淆,你不需要理解那些程序函数的英文读法和含意,而只要看中文注释,合适的就调用后将其组合后略加修改就成了一个新的程序。
  
  ③学编程象学英语,三个月不用就忘了。其实相反,第一是编程不需要会英语,第二编程不是闭卷考试,编的时候就不需记忆和背诵任何内容,这样的方法更本谈不上忘记。
  
  ④有书有电子版函数库有帮助文件,就能学好编程。其实这只是针对专业编程者或正常人来说是对的,对想通过不劳而获、走点近路、不想成为职业程序员但却想也会编程、不求一天编几个程序只求几天编一个程序的人来说,所有光面堂皇的教材书籍都是误导。因为各类教材中都只是讲各种函数的运用,而没有提供各种典型程序的函数组合范例,而新手最需要的就是有详细中文注释的各种典型程序范例源代码,现各类CAD资源网站(如晓东CAD、明以通道等)都能找到一些程序源代码,但那些代码都没有详细的中文注释(或许是上传者故意将注释删除),给学习者带来诸多不便。

转载至:http://www.cadzj.com/n/362.html

此条目发表在CAD技巧分类目录。将固定链接加入收藏夹。

发表评论